I'm Jana K., the breeder behind King’s Miniature Schnauzers located in Winter Springs, FL. Our dogs are part of our family. They enjoy showing in conformation and we love sharing our lives with them and their puppies. Puppies are raised in our home with the love of our whole family. They are well socialized with people and dogs, and are prepared for a smooth transition into their new home.
Q. & A. with Jana
Why did you start breeding?
I love beautiful dogs. I enjoy caring for them and keeping them in condition for shows. We are very passionate about dogs and responsible breeding practices. We will always help families find their puppies from responsible and ethical sources, no matter what breed they are looking for. Our goal is to help build a better and safer world for not only our dog, but all dogs.
What makes your program special?
We love our dogs and this breed! We carefully maintain ethical breeding practices. This includes proper health testing and intentional breeding for specific traits. Our puppies are raised with lots of love and socialization. We will be a resource for any puppy we sell, for it's entire life. Most importantly, we will take back any dog we breed for the remainder of it's life with no questions asked.
What are the different breed coat colors in your program?
Our puppies are salt and pepper. Colors will vary depending on the parent dogs.
Where do your breeding dogs live?
They live in my home.

King’s Miniature Schnauzers reports to performing the health tests below on their breeding dogs. Ask your breeder about the tests performed on the parents of your litter. Learn more about health testing for Miniature Schnauzers.
Eye Certification (CAER, registered with OFA)
Eye test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ide range of hereditary eye illnesses including retinal dysplasia, lens luxation, and glaucoma, which can cause impared vision or blindness.
Genetic testing reduces the chance of passing down a wide variety of hereditary diseases of differing prevalence and severity such as Progressive Retinal Atrophy (an eye disease) and Von Willebrand's Disease (a blood disease).
Health testing is one key piece of responsible breeding and is performed on breeding dogs to prevent the presence of heritable conditions in their puppies.
